Because of its proximity to the archaeological site of Petra, the town of Wadi Musa and the hotels associated with it are important contributors to the economy of Jordan. However, they also place increased demands on local resources and the environment. The Wadi Musa Wastewater Treatment Plant and the Wastewater Re-use Proejct are important pieces in an overall strategy for ensuring the socioeconomic and ecological sustainability of the area.
